Settling foundation services involve the assessment and repair of shifts or unevenness in a building’s foundation. Over time, factors like soil movement, moisture changes, or poor initial construction can cause a foundation to settle unevenly. Skilled service providers use specialized techniques to stabilize and lift the foundation, helping to restore the structure’s original position. This process is essential for maintaining the integrity of a property and preventing further damage that could affect the safety and stability of the home.

Foundation settling can lead to a variety of problems that homeowners want to address promptly. Common signs include cracked walls, sticking doors or windows, uneven floors, and gaps around door frames or moldings. Left untreated, these issues may worsen, resulting in more extensive and costly repairs. Local contractors experienced in settling foundation services can evaluate the extent of the problem and recommend solutions to correct the unevenness, ensuring the property remains safe and structurally sound.

This type of service is often needed for residential properties, including single-family homes, townhouses, and small apartment buildings. Older homes that have experienced shifting soils or changes in moisture levels are particularly susceptible. Additionally, properties built on expansive clay soils or in areas prone to drought and heavy rainfall may require foundation stabilization over time. What are settling foundation services? Settling foundation services involve assessing and repairing issues caused by uneven or shifting soil that affects the stability of a building’s foundation.

How can I tell if my foundation is settling? Signs of settling include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ven floors, sticking doors or windows, and gaps around trim or moldings.

What types of repairs do foundation contractors perform for settling issues? They typically perform underpinning, slab jacking, or piering to stabilize and lift the foundation back to its proper position.

Are settling foundation services suitable for residential or commercial properties? These services are available for both residential homes and commercial buildings experiencing foundation settling problems.
